Basement Drainage Installation in Providence, RI
Basement drainage installation services focus on creating effective systems to manage excess water and prevent flooding or water damage in basement areas. These projects typically involve installing sump pumps, drain tiles, or waterproof membranes to direct water away from the foundation and interior spaces.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ing issues such as persistent basement dampness, water seepage during heavy rains, or planning renovations that require enhanced moisture control. Understanding the scope of work, including the types of drainage solutions available and how they integrate with existing foundations, is essential before requesting installation services.
Property owners usually want to know about the durability and maintenance of basement drainage systems, as well as how the installation process may impact their property. Clear communication about the specific drainage needs, the materials used, and the expected effectiveness can help in making informed decisions. Properly installed basement drainage systems can improve the overall dryness and stability of a home’s foundation, providing peace of mind during stormy weather or seasonal changes.

Common Basement Drainage Installation Jobs
Basement Drainage Systems - installed to direct excess water away from the foundation and prevent flooding.
Interior Drainage Solutions - designed to manage water seepage and reduce moisture buildup inside the basement.
French Drain Installations - placed around the foundation to improve drainage and protect against water intrusion.
Sump Pump Systems - integrated to automatically remove water that accumulates in the basement.
Drainage Repair Services - address existing drainage issues to restore proper water flow and prevent damage.
Waterproofing Drainage Solutions - combined with drainage systems to keep basements dry and minimize moisture problems.
Basement Drainage Installation Questions
What is basement drainage installation? It involves setting up systems to direct water away from the basement foundation to prevent flooding and water damage.
Why is proper drainage important for basements? Effective drainage reduces the risk of water infiltration, mold growth, and structural issues caused by excess moisture.
What types of drainage systems are commonly installed? Common options include interior drain tiles, exterior French drains, and sump pump systems to manage water flow.
When should a property owner consider basement drainage installation? Installation is recommended when signs of water intrusion, dampness, or foundation issues are present in the basement area.
